年轻人抢住“拼楼酒店”,家居行业迎新风口

Group 1: Market Trends - The rise of "拼楼酒店" (shared building hotels) is transforming old properties, such as former corporate headquarters and vacant office buildings, into hotels, creating new opportunities for the home furnishing and building materials industry [1][2] - The hotel industry is entering a phase of stock competition, prompting major groups to seek low-cost, high-efficiency expansion methods, with old properties becoming attractive due to their prime locations and established facilities [2][3] Group 2: Business Model Innovations - The "拼楼" model allows for shared public facilities, reducing operational costs and catering to a broader consumer base, while also creating a demand for customized home furnishing solutions [3][4] - Different hotel brands within the same building require diverse furnishing solutions, leading to increased demand for tailored products across various market segments [4][5] Group 3: Cost Efficiency and Investment - Renovating existing properties is significantly more cost-effective than new constructions, allowing hotel investors to allocate more budget towards enhancing home furnishing and decor quality [5][6] - The trend of incorporating multifunctional spaces, such as cafes and bookstores within hotels, is gaining popularity, further driving demand for innovative furnishing solutions [5][6] Group 4: Industry Response - Leading home furnishing companies are adjusting their strategies to capture the emerging market opportunities presented by the hotel industry's transformation [7] - Companies like 雅柏家具 and 华耐智装 are positioning themselves to provide comprehensive solutions for high-end hotel furnishings and industrialized interior design, respectively [7][8] Group 5: Technological Advancements - The rise of modular construction is reshaping the traditional supply chain for hotel furnishings, significantly reducing renovation timelines and costs [8][9] - The modular approach allows for efficient assembly and customization, meeting the diverse needs of various hotel brands while maintaining high standards of quality [8][9] Group 6: Future Outlook - The domestic modular renovation market is projected to reach 639 billion yuan by 2025, with a compound annual growth rate of 67.19% over seven years, highlighting the potential for growth in this sector [10] - Companies must balance personalized customization with standardized production to capitalize on the opportunities presented by the shared hotel model [10]
